By being in the middle of your chest, or just above your bottom, vibrating at various levels depending upon the bass notes being drained of your system.

Utilizing a 3.5 mm jack, you plug the into your PC and after that your headset (or speakers) into a 2nd 3.5 mm output on the wee device. The then picks up the sound travelling through it and vibrates.

With its positioning on either your breastplate or at the base of your spine, the is implied to translate the bass-picked rumbling throughout your body to deceive your brain into believing the effect was all-encompassing.

And bless it, the definitely does try.

It’s easy to use– simply charge it up, wire it in and play your games. There are no drivers to install as it equates the vibes in the hardware itself, leaving you to just strap it to wherever feels most comfortable and enjoy the rumbles.

As far as it goes the result really isn’t bad. We needed to max it out for video gaming– the device has 3 levels of strength– and had to turn it around so the main bulk of the was pushed versus flesh rather than the clip side.

Set up like this the simulated the background rumble of an intense Battleground 4 war zone rather remarkably. It was less impressive when it was trying to replicate things actually occurring to your character– the haptic punch from being shot didn’t equate particularly well at all.

Things were a little bit more extreme switching tack and jumping into our Cobra Mk III in Elite: Dangerous. The almost constant rumble of our craft’s engines, the docking clamps shifting it about and the hit of jumping into hyperspace truly came through the’s tactile vibrations.

And then there’s the charging. With a three-hour battery life you can bet there’ll be times where you’ll in fact trouble to wire yourself into the little quiet sub-woofer only to find it a light on the required juice.

Still, even with just one, the feedback that is delivered is spot on with the games you’re playing. It handles to record every low frequency thump, bang, and bump in your playing experience.

I have actually been investing a fair quantity of time recently with the soft-launch version of Marvel: Contest of Champions. Each and every single punch and block in the video game is accompanied by a body-shaking Woojer impact. And as silly as it might sound on paper, it truly does include something fantastic to the experience.

In Hitman: Sniper (another Canadian early release), the impact is even higher. When Agent 47 holds his breath, you can feel his heart pounding. It feels like you’ve fired a rifle when he lets loose a shot.

With the best games, is a hell of an item.

The problem, however, is that the best video games aren’t almost as common as the incorrect ones. not does anything to contribute to your experience in Threes!, for example, or Run Sackboy! Run!. The is focused on action-packed video gaming, and that’s something that simply doesn’t dominate on mobile.

The shift towards casual gaming isn’t the only reason you might want to think twice before buying a. While the device is portable by nature, it’s not something you’re going to wish to wear in public extremely frequently. The clips onto your belt or shirt, and is no bigger than that pager you had on your hip back in ’94. It sounds like it must be easily portable– however the cords are going to make you feel a little twisted up and/ or make you appear like an early-stage cyborg.

You’ll require to link your iPhone to the, and your to the earphones. So if your phone is in your pocket, your Woojer is on your belt, and your headphones are around your neck, there are cables sort of … everywhere. If you’re at home playing video games, this isn’t an issue. However using it around town might make you look a tad disheveled and silly.
